50th Anniversary Homecoming: Class of 1975 Visits the University Archives

As part of this year’s Homecoming celebrations, Special Collections and University Archives welcomed back members of Stony Brook’s class of 1975 for a special visit and exhibit. On Saturday October 25, SBU alums gathered in the Melville Library to browse yearbooks, student newspapers, photographs, and memorabilia from their time on campus – rediscovering familiar faces, long-forgotten events, and favorite campus traditions.

A curated display highlighted life at the university during the mid-1970s, from student organizations and residence halls to concerts, athletics, and campus activism. Alums shared stories sparked by the materials, reflecting on how the university shaped their lives and how much the campus has grown and changed since their graduation. It was a pleasure to welcome the Class of 1975 back to campus and to celebrate their continuing connection to the university’s history.
